GET api/vit/structures

Permet de récupérer les structures associés à l'utilisateur Extranet.

Description de la Requête

Paramètres de l'URI

NomDescriptionTypeInformations complémentaires
regionId

L'identifiant de région

string

Required

Paramètres du corps de la requête (BODY)

Aucun.

Description de la réponse

Description de la ressource retournée

La liste des structures

Collection of StructureVit
NomDescriptionTypeInformations complémentaires
zoneId

L'identifiant de la zone

integer

Aucune.

logo

L'url du logo

string

Aucune.

id

L'identifiant de la structure

globally unique identifier

Aucune.

nom

Le nom de la structure

string

Aucune.

nomCommercial

Le nom commercial de la structure

string

Aucune.

parent

L'identifiant de la structure parente

globally unique identifier

Aucune.

adresse1

Adresse 1

string

Aucune.

adresse1Suite

Adresse 1 suite

string

Aucune.

adresse2

Adresse 2

string

Aucune.

adresse3

Adresse 3

string

Aucune.

codePostal

Code postal

string

Aucune.

commune

Commune

string

Aucune.

email

Email

string

Aucune.

url

URL

string

Aucune.

telephone

Téléphone

string

Aucune.

Formats de réponse

application/json, text/json

Sample:
[
  {
    "zoneId": 1,
    "logo": "lorem ipsum dolor 2",
    "id": "ea9dca01-e8d5-4395-b2e4-15076d943b73",
    "nom": "lorem ipsum dolor 4",
    "nomCommercial": "lorem ipsum dolor 5",
    "parent": "47c09e25-4618-45d7-af4b-cd40168f5056",
    "adresse1": "lorem ipsum dolor 6",
    "adresse1Suite": "lorem ipsum dolor 7",
    "adresse2": "lorem ipsum dolor 8",
    "adresse3": "lorem ipsum dolor 9",
    "codePostal": "lorem ipsum dolor 10",
    "commune": "lorem ipsum dolor 11",
    "email": "lorem ipsum dolor 12",
    "url": "lorem ipsum dolor 13",
    "telephone": "lorem ipsum dolor 14"
  },
  {
    "zoneId": 1,
    "logo": "lorem ipsum dolor 2",
    "id": "ea9dca01-e8d5-4395-b2e4-15076d943b73",
    "nom": "lorem ipsum dolor 4",
    "nomCommercial": "lorem ipsum dolor 5",
    "parent": "47c09e25-4618-45d7-af4b-cd40168f5056",
    "adresse1": "lorem ipsum dolor 6",
    "adresse1Suite": "lorem ipsum dolor 7",
    "adresse2": "lorem ipsum dolor 8",
    "adresse3": "lorem ipsum dolor 9",
    "codePostal": "lorem ipsum dolor 10",
    "commune": "lorem ipsum dolor 11",
    "email": "lorem ipsum dolor 12",
    "url": "lorem ipsum dolor 13",
    "telephone": "lorem ipsum dolor 14"
  }
]

application/xml, text/xml

Sample:
<ArrayOfStructureVit x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Vit">
  <StructureVit>
    <adresse1 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 6</adresse1>
    <adresse1Suite x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 7</adresse1Suite>
    <adresse2 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 8</adresse2>
    <adresse3 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 9</adresse3>
    <codePostal x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 10</codePostal>
    <commune x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 11</commune>
    <email x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 12</email>
    <id x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">ea9dca01-e8d5-4395-b2e4-15076d943b73</id>
    <nom x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 4</nom>
    <nomCommercial x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 5</nomCommercial>
    <parent x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">47c09e25-4618-45d7-af4b-cd40168f5056</parent>
    <telephone x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 14</telephone>
    <url x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 13</url>
    <logo>lorem ipsum dolor 2</logo>
    <zoneId>1</zoneId>
  </StructureVit>
  <StructureVit>
    <adresse1 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 6</adresse1>
    <adresse1Suite x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 7</adresse1Suite>
    <adresse2 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 8</adresse2>
    <adresse3 x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 9</adresse3>
    <codePostal x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 10</codePostal>
    <commune x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 11</commune>
    <email x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 12</email>
    <id x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">ea9dca01-e8d5-4395-b2e4-15076d943b73</id>
    <nom x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 4</nom>
    <nomCommercial x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 5</nomCommercial>
    <parent x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">47c09e25-4618-45d7-af4b-cd40168f5056</parent>
    <telephone x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 14</telephone>
    <url xmlns="http://schemas.datacontract.org/2004/07/ApiModels.v3.Structure">lorem ipsum dolor 13</url>
    <logo>lorem ipsum dolor 2</logo>
    <zoneId>1</zoneId>
  </StructureVit>
</ArrayOfStructureVit>

text/csv

Sample:
ZoneId;Logo;Id;Nom;NomCommercial;Parent;Adresse1;Adresse1Suite;Adresse2;Adresse3;CodePostal;Commune;Email;Url;Telephone
1;lorem ipsum dolor 2;ea9dca01-e8d5-4395-b2e4-15076d943b73;lorem ipsum dolor 4;lorem ipsum dolor 5;47c09e25-4618-45d7-af4b-cd40168f5056;lorem ipsum dolor 6;lorem ipsum dolor 7;lorem ipsum dolor 8;lorem ipsum dolor 9;lorem ipsum dolor 10;lorem ipsum dolor 11;lorem ipsum dolor 12;lorem ipsum dolor 13;lorem ipsum dolor 14
1;lorem ipsum dolor 2;ea9dca01-e8d5-4395-b2e4-15076d943b73;lorem ipsum dolor 4;lorem ipsum dolor 5;47c09e25-4618-45d7-af4b-cd40168f5056;lorem ipsum dolor 6;lorem ipsum dolor 7;lorem ipsum dolor 8;lorem ipsum dolor 9;lorem ipsum dolor 10;lorem ipsum dolor 11;lorem ipsum dolor 12;lorem ipsum dolor 13;lorem ipsum dolor 14